Introduction

The University of Leicester is a research-led institution founded in 1957, located in the city of Leicester and serving about 16,180 students, including roughly 3,250 international learners. With around 450 programs across diverse disciplines, Leicester combines a strong research profile with a student-focused approach that emphasizes academic support, employability, and global engagement. The campus blends historic architecture and modern facilities, providing an academically stimulating yet welcoming environment for international students.

Leicester’s academic strengths span sciences, social sciences, arts, and medicine, supported by research centers and industry partnerships that create opportunities for internships, collaborative projects, and postgraduate research. The university offers comprehensive support for international students, including pre-arrival guidance, language support, and career services aimed at helping graduates transition into the workforce. Student life is enriched by active societies, cultural groups, and community outreach programs that foster inclusion and practical experience.

International applicants should consider Leicester for its balance of high-quality research, diverse academic options, and strong student support infrastructure. The city’s affordable living costs, vibrant cultural scene, and transport links make it a convenient base for study and professional development. About the Program

The Bachelor in Business Economics BSc at University of Leicester is for students who want to learn about economics in business. This 3-year degree helps students understand how businesses work. The main advantage is that students learn to analyze economic data to make business decisions.

The curriculum includes subjects like microeconomics, macroeconomics, and statistics. Students develop skills like data analysis, critical thinking, and problem-solving. They also work on case studies to help them learn practically.

After graduating, students can work as economic analysts, financial analysts, policy analysts, or business development managers. They can work in industries like banking, government, or consulting. Employers like Deloitte, PwC, and the Bank of England hire graduates from this program.
